- Mani DeepOct 05, 2025 · 6 months agoYes, there are several cryptocurrencies that are accepted at casinos for playing games. Bitcoin (BTC) is the most widely accepted cryptocurrency in the gambling industry. It offers fast and secure transactions, making it a popular choice for online casinos. Other popular cryptocurrencies accepted at casinos include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Ripple (XRP). Each casino may have its own list of accepted cryptocurrencies, so it's always a good idea to check the payment options before playing.
